Thank you for your detailed experienceWhen you first arrive, they have you try on white coats to determine your size. Nice personal touch there.
Right after, we were greeted by the 3rd year class president who was very energetic and friendly. He answered a bunch of questions and it was really informal to start. Showed us the gym, and since I'm Canadian, showed me where the bridge from Windsor is, as I was curious whether Canadians actually live in Windsor (they do). There was coffee and muffins etc available for breakfast if you wanted.
Then there was a short presentation by the Dean, and we divided into smaller groups for a tour. (From here, it depends on your individual schedule, some things are in different order depending on your group). Everyone met in one of the classrooms, and they had each student introduce themselves and where they are from. That was nice, to identify students from close to home. The faculty then all came in and introduced themselves. After that, there was a Q&A with just the students, about 6 or 7 of them, 'off the cuff'... I think after that I had my interview, and lastly a round table discussion with the director of admissions. He was really up front about our chances of getting in (good), and explained in detail the entire admissions process. Finally, the group came back together and the director of admissions kind of reiterated what he had just told us (I think we asked more about this than other groups, so we heard it twice).
It was a great experience, like I said my favourite school I've visited so far.
